3.0
24 June 2012
Current employee, more than 1 year
New Delhi
Recommend
CEO approval
Business outlook
Pros
the only reason to work with tech mahindra is because its an MNC and holds some value in the market.you might get an onsite opportunity in the organization which is the second and last best thing about being an organization.
Cons
after the british managemen,t they have ruined the meaning of the word management by making it ruled by indians.the pakage offered to a fresher is minimum as compared to other organization in the league.hikes are the lowest in the market. total dtrength is lowest. if given a chance i can write a book over all the cons of the organization.